How impz dubai location map can Save You Time, Stress, and Money.
That concludes our round-up in the best pet shops in Dubai. These stores make the lives of pet mothers and fathers easier and make sure their pets continue to be delighted.Doggy treats are available at pet shops in Dubai A major spot for all of your Puppy supplies will be the Petshop Dubai. It includes a huge selection of solutions at its massive f